Re: [cross-project-issues-dev] platform will be resubmitting to callisto

We will delay the Callisto announcement. Our new target time is noon ET, or as soon as we have 6 completed mirrors: 2 US mirrors, 2 European mirrors and 2 Asian mirrors.

Denis

Kim Moir wrote:

The platform will be resubmitting to Callisto. Late today we discovered incorrectly built library included in SWT for some Linux platforms. We have rebuilt the SDK and will have bytes to upload later this evening. The library is not used in normal Eclipse operation so there is no need for another Go/No-Go round. The SWT team has confirmed that the new content is correct. This new build will be bytewise compared to the original 3.2 build to ensure that only the expected changes occurred.

This rebuild impacts TPTP and WTP as they embed parts of the SDK in their downloads. They have been informed of the situation and we are coordinating with them to create new downloads with the updated content.

This is a summary of what is happening:

- We have started a build M20060629-1905.
- The existing 3.2 build on the eclipse.org servers has been deleted
- Once the build is ready. Around midnight, when the tests are complete, we will resubmit to Callisto.

In parallel, WTP and TPTP will be able to resubmit their contributions to Callisto - Once all contributions have been updated, the mirrors should be given the official go to rsync with a further request that ALL mirrors rsync even if they did so earlier in the day.

The platform team is asking that the official Callisto announcement be delayed from 9am until later in the afternoon (e.g., 1400ET) when more mirrors will have the new build.
